Ukraine and Russias Gas Confrontation Advance Europe to New Partners Nov 25, 2008
Since 2009, Gasprom is to increase the gas prices for Ukraine to $400. Today, Moscow supplies the Central Asian gas to Kiev for $ $179,500 per 1,000 cu m, while it costs about $500 per 1,000 cu m for Europe. (Trend News Agency)

Entergy plans to cut rate 14% Nov 25, 2008
After a summer of rising rates, Entergy customers soon should see an average $40 off their electric bills - the result of falling natural gas prices across the U.S. ... At that time, a spike in natural gas prices across the country spurred a 28 percent jump in Entergy's bills ... "We are still in a national energy crisis, natural gas prices are still too high and we are still working hard to find solutions that will benefit our customers. "This is not a problem that will be solved overnight. (The Clarion-Ledger)
